A social critic, Reno Omokri has verbally attacked the Nigeria Vice President, Prof. Yemi Osinbajo over his dispositions when Nigeria witnessed several woes under his nose as the second man in power.
Reno Omokri accused Prof. Osinbajo of keeping quiet while the nation gasped for air and faced existential threat.
Reno who used his social media handle to criticize Osinbajo said “Nigerians should never forget that Osinbajo said nothing about the December 2015 Zaria massacre of Shiites”.
He added that the Vice President said nothing, “about the Abuja murder of RCCG pastor, Eunice Elisha, about the Kano beheading of evangelist Bridget Agbahime, about the non release of Leah Sharibu for not giving up her Christian faith”.
He went further to recall that Osinbajo equally said nothing about “the New Year’s Day Benue massacre of almost 100 people on in 2018 by killer herdsmen”.
Above all was his was mute “about the Lekki Massacre of #EndSARS protesters, about the #TwitterBan, about Buhari calling the Igbos “a dot in a circle” about government’s supply of adulterated fuel that knocked thousands of cars, about the reopening of the Lekki Toll Gate, without justice being done, about the genocide in Southern Kaduna, or about the fate of the about 100 Nigerians still in the hands of terrorists after the Abuja-Kaduna train bombing”.
But now, Osinbajo wants Nigerians to say something about his ambition? he added.
